About

Prabashi is a Lecturer in the Accounting department within the School of Accounting, Information Systems, and Supply Chain at RMIT University. After completing her PhD at Monash University, she has developed research interests in behavioural economics, auditing, and financial accounting, employing both archival and experimental research methods. Prabashi is currently involved in several projects investigating the relationship between social connections at the executive level and firm governance. She specializes in teaching auditing at both undergraduate and postgraduate levels.
